Soil Requirements for King Palm Cultivation
The King Palm is a versatile species that can adapt to a wide range of soil types, but it thrives best in well-drained, nutrient-rich soils. The ideal soil pH for King Palms should be slightly acidic, ranging from 5.5 to 6.5. Compacted or heavy clay soils should be amended with organic matter, such as compost or peat moss, to improve drainage and aeration.
In addition to soil composition, the quality of the soil is also crucial for the health and vigor of King Palms. Regular fertilization with a balanced, slow-release fertilizer can help ensure that the palms receive the necessary nutrients for optimal growth and development. It’s also important to monitor soil moisture levels and provide supplemental irrigation during periods of drought or extended dry spells to prevent stress and potential diseases.

Lethal Yellowing
Lethal Yellowing is a devastating disease caused by a phytoplasma (a type of bacteria-like organism) that can quickly lead to the death of King Palms. Symptoms include the sudden yellowing of fronds, followed by the complete collapse and death of the palm. Early detection and prompt treatment are crucial, as there is no known cure for this disease. Prevention measures, such as maintaining optimal soil conditions and using disease-resistant varieties, are the best defense against Lethal Yellowing.
Fusarium Wilt
Fusarium Wilt is a fungal disease that affects the vascular system of King Palms, causing discoloration, wilting, and eventual death of the plant. This disease is particularly challenging to manage, as the fungus can persist in the soil for extended periods. Proper sanitation, including the removal and disposal of infected material, and the use of disease-resistant cultivars can help mitigate the risk of Fusarium Wilt.

Pests
King Palms may also be susceptible to various pests, including mites, scale insects, and borers. Proactive monitoring and the use of integrated pest management (IPM) strategies, such as the application of horticultural oils or the introduction of beneficial predators, can help control these infestations and prevent significant damage to the palms.
